//! The NASA 9 polynomial parameterization for one temperature range.
|
|
/*!
|
|
* This parameterization expresses the heat capacity via a 7 coefficient
|
|
* polynomial. Note that this is the form used in the 2002 NASA equilibrium
|
|
* program. A reference to the form is provided below:
|
|
*
|
|
* "NASA Glenn Coefficients for Calculating Thermodynamic Properties of
|
|
* Individual Species," B. J. McBride, M. J. Zehe, S. Gordon
|
|
* NASA/TP-2002-211556, Sept. 2002
|
|
*
|
|
* Nine coefficients \f$(a_0,\dots,a_8)\f$ are used to represent
|
|
* \f$ C_p^0(T)\f$, \f$ H^0(T)\f$, and \f$ S^0(T) \f$ as
|
|
* polynomials in \f$ T \f$ :
|
|
* \f[
|
|
* \frac{C_p^0(T)}{R} = a_0 T^{-2} + a_1 T^{-1} + a_2 + a_3 T
|
|
* + a_4 T^2 + a_5 T^3 + a_6 T^4
|
|
* \f]
|
|
*
|
|
* \f[
|
|
* \frac{H^0(T)}{RT} = - a_0 T^{-2} + a_1 \frac{\ln T}{T} + a_2
|
|
* + \frac{a_3}{2} T + \frac{a_4}{3} T^2 + \frac{a_5}{4} T^3 +
|
|
* \frac{a_6}{5} T^4 + \frac{a_7}{T}
|
|
* \f]
|
|
*
|
|
* \f[
|
|
* \frac{s^0(T)}{R} = - \frac{a_0}{2} T^{-2} - a_1 T^{-1} + a_2 \ln T
|
|
* + a_3 T + \frac{a_4}{2} T^2 + \frac{a_5}{3} T^3 + \frac{a_6}{4} T^4 + a_8
|
|
* \f]
|
|
*
|
|
* The standard state is assumed to be an ideal gas at the standard pressure of
|
|
* 1 bar, for gases. For condensed species, the standard state is the pure
|
|
* crystalline or liquid substance at the standard pressure of 1 atm.
|
|
*
|
|
* These NASA representations may have multiple temperature regions through the
|
|
* use of the Nasa9PolyMultiTempRegion object, which uses multiple copies of
|
|
* this Nasa9Poly1 object to handle multiple temperature regions.
|
|
*
|
|
* @ingroup spthermo
|
|
* @see Nasa9PolyMultiTempRegion
|
|
*/
